Aboriginal Tribes of Borneo



Borneo is home to over 50 aboriginal people, each with one-of-a-kind social methods and traditions that have actually been protected for generations. Among these people are the Iban, recognized for their conventional longhouses and intricate tattoos where numerous family members live. The Dayak people, one more popular group, participate in intricate spiritual events and are experienced craftsmens, crafting elaborate timber makings and woven textiles. The Penan tribe, on the various other hand, are nomadic hunter-gatherers with a deep connection to the jungle, using blowpipes for hunting and event wild plants for food.


These native tribes play a vital role in preserving Borneo's rich social tapestry. In spite of exterior impacts and innovation, many people remain to promote their personalizeds, languages, and ideas. Site visitors to Borneo have the opportunity to engage themselves in the one-of-a-kind way of lives of these tribes with social excursions, homestays, and community-based tourism initiatives. By involving with these aboriginal neighborhoods, site visitors can obtain a deeper appreciation for the variety and resilience of Borneo's aboriginal heritage.


Conventional Handicrafts and Artifacts



Borneo Cultures MuseumBorneo Cultures Museum
Artisans in Borneo masterfully craft a diverse selection of standard inventions and artifacts that mirror the abundant cultural heritage of the area. These craftsmens, typically coming from native areas, utilize techniques given with generations to produce items that showcase the elaborate artistry and workmanship distinct to Borneo.


One popular instance of traditional handicrafts in Borneo is the production of woven goods - Borneo Cultures Museum. Skilled weavers make use of all-natural fibers like pandan, rattan, and bamboo entrusts to develop complex baskets, floor coverings, and accessories adorned with vivid patterns that hold symbolic significances within the area


The art of woodcarving is another considerable aspect of Borneo's typical inventions. Artisans carve intricate layouts right into various kinds of timber to create masks, sculptures, and music instruments that not just serve practical functions however also hold cultural importance, typically depicting folklore or spiritual beliefs.


Moreover, Borneo is renowned for its beadwork, with craftsmens meticulously crafting beads from products like glass, seeds, and shells to produce fashion jewelry, clothing decorations, and ornamental items that display the region's vibrant aesthetic traditions. These traditional handicrafts and artefacts not just work as substantial expressions of Borneo's social heritage however additionally offer understandings into the neighborhoods' beliefs, values, and way of living.
